This print showcases the majestic Brodick Castle, located on the picturesque Isle of Arran in Scotland. Serving as the residence of the esteemed Duke of Hamilton and Brandon, this architectural masterpiece exudes a timeless charm that is beautifully captured by the English photographer from the 19th century. The image transports us back to a bygone era, offering a glimpse into the rich history and grandeur associated with this historic house. The castle's imposing structure stands proudly against a backdrop of lush greenery, evoking a sense of awe and admiration for its remarkable beauty. As we delve deeper into this photograph, we can't help but appreciate the intricate details that make Brodick Castle truly unique. From its towering turrets to its elegant façade, every element speaks volumes about its noble heritage. Originally featured in The Illustrated London News in March 1898, this print holds immense historical significance. It serves as both an artistic representation and an informative piece that allows us to immerse ourselves in Scotland's cultural legacy.
